Mandarin 'Imperial' Type:Single plant (Tree Pot) The founders of Australia's SeedThe first mandarin to ripen, 'Imperial' is a proven variety, popular for its thin, easy peel skin. An Australian heirloom, 'Imperial' was raised during the 1890s at Emu Plains, NSW, and tends to produce higher yields in alternate years. Harvest the sweet fruit from April in most areas. With its thin golden skin, sweet tangy flesh and few seeds, 'Imperial' mandarins are the perfect portable snack! Grafted on Carrizo Citrange rootstock.
